Measurements of Brillouin-Backscatter Dependence on Density-Scale Lengths near Critical Density

ResumoThe Brillouin backscatter fraction was measured from laser-produced spherical plasmas with prepared scale lengths of from 5 to 50 \ensuremath{\mu}m. The scale lengths in the region of $0.1<~\frac{n}{{n}_{c}}<~1$ were measured using double-pulse holographic interferometry. The backscatter energy was found to vary from 5% to 25% of the incident energy over the range of scale lengths measured. The spectra of the backscatter light were obtained and show the red shifts characteristic of Brillouin scattering.
